#7c5612 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#7c5612 is composed of 48.6% red, 33.7% green and 7.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 30.6% magenta, 85.5% yellow and 51.4% black. It has a hue angle of 38.5 degrees, a saturation of 74.6% and a lightness of 27.8%. #7c5612 color hex could be obtained by blending #f8ac24 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#666600.

#7c5612 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#7c5612 has RGB values of R:124, G:86, B:18 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.31, Y:0.85, K:0.51. Its decimal value is 8148498.
